Abstract The article analyzes the weak points of the Manifesto Project’s methodology, such as its emphasis on issue salience, instead of issue positions; bringing the content of manifestos under too broad categories formulated at the beginning of the project; not quite the appropriate technique of factor analysis etc. An alternative methodology is proposed that focuses on party positions on issues which generate the largest polarization in the political space. It also enriches the empirical base of the studies and adjusts the technique of factor analysis. In order to reveal political cleavages inside these dimensions, the so called electoral cleavages (factors of territorial differences in voting for various parties) are taken as a starting point: factor loadings of parties in the electoral and political spaces are compared through correlation and regression analyses. The proposed methodology is applied to an analysis of election results in Russia (2016) and Germany (2017).

The average carbon intensity (gCO2e/kWh) of electricity provided by the UK National Grid is decreasing and becoming more time variable. This paper reviews the impact on energy calculations of using various levels of data resolution (half hourly, daily, monthly and annual) and of moving to region specific data. This analysis is in two parts, one focused on the potential impact on Part L assessments and the other on reported carbon emissions for existing buildings. Analysis demonstrated that an increase in calculated emissions of up to 12% is possible when using an emissions calculation methodology employing higher resolution grid carbon intensity data. Regional analysis indicated an even larger calculation discrepancy, with some regions annual emissions increasing by a factor of ten as compared to other regions. This paper proposes a path forward for the industry to improve the accuracy of analysis by using better data sources. The proposed change in calculation methodology is analogous to moving from using an annual average external temperature to using a CIBSE weather profile for a specific city or using a future weather file. Practical application: This paper aims to quantify the inaccuracy of a calculation methodology in common use in the industry and key to building regulations (specifically Building Regulations Part L – Conservation of Fuel and Power) – translating electricity consumption into carbon emissions. It proposes an alternative methodology which improves the accuracy of the calculation based on improved data inputs.

Even though drivers disregarding a stop sign is widely considered a major contributing factor for crashes at unsignalized intersections, an equally important problem that leads to severe crashes at such locations is misjudgment of gaps. This paper presents the results of an effort to fully understand gap acceptance behavior at unsignalized intersections using SHPR2 Naturalistic Driving Study data. The paper focuses on the findings of two research activities: the identification of critical gaps for common traffic/roadway scenarios at unsignalized intersections, and the investigation of significant factors affecting driver gap acceptance behaviors at such intersections. The study used multiple statistical and machine learning methods, allowing a comprehensive understanding of gap acceptance behavior while demonstrating the advantages of each method. Overall, the study showed an average critical gap of 5.25 s for right-turn and 6.19 s for left-turn movements. Although a variety of factors affected gap acceptance behaviors, gap size, wait time, major-road traffic volume, and how frequently the driver drives annually were examples of the most significant.

The aim of this paper is to present an application of high-order numerical analysis methods to a simulation system that models the movement of a cylindrical-shaped object (mine, projectile, etc.) in a marine environment and in general in fluids with important applications in Naval operations. More specifically, an alternative methodology is proposed for the dynamics of the Navy’s three-dimensional mine impact burial prediction model, Impact35/vortex, based on the Dormand–Prince Runge–Kutta fifth-order and the singly diagonally implicit Runge–Kutta fifth-order methods. The main aim is to improve the time efficiency of the system, while keeping the deviation levels of the final results, derived from the standard and the proposed methodology, low.

A recent content analysis of newspaper editorials and letters to the editor disputes the conventional wisdom that newspapers become less vigorous editorially as they acquire the characteristics of the corporate form of organization. However, many scholars remain skeptical. This study tested the editorial vigor hypothesis using an alternative methodology: a national probability survey of mainstream news sources (mayors and police chiefs). The data provide partial support for the corporate structure theory - the more structurally complex the newspaper, the more news sources perceived that paper as being critical of them and their institutions. Drawing on previous research and these findings, the author argues corporate newspapers are more critical because they are more likely to be located in pluralistic communities, which contain more social conflict and criticism of dominant groups and value systems, and because they are more insulated from local political pressures. From a broader perspective, the results may be interpreted as supporting theories which hold that the pace of social change quickens as social systems become more structurally pluralistic.
